The best movie in the Spring Festival file, I think, is "Four Seas". Why? Because "Four Seas" focuses on the small people at the bottom, the humble struggles of this strange era. This is much more stylish than a comedy for the sake of being funny, and a much higher style than the main theme of circle money in the name of patriotism.
The plot of "Four Seas" is Han Han's version of "Maggie's Gift", and unlike the original book, Han Han gave a tragic ending. Han Han did this, there is a deep meaning, the song and praise in the play are dead, but people who understand know the changes in the past few years, the era of song and praise has come again.
